Welcome to the history books, Danielle Hunter.
With just over two minutes remaining in the first half, the Houston Texans‘ defensive end closed down on Baker Mayfield for his first sack of the regular season. But unlike most hits, this one will forever be remembered as a benchmark for the four-time Pro Bowler and Houston native as his 100th career sack.

Hunter now becomes the 67th defensive player in league history to reach the triple-digit marker and the first player to accomplish the feat since Cleveland Browns All-Pro defensive end Myles Garrett.
The Texans trail 14-10 entering the closing minutes of the first half.
